问题 ORA-12154: TNS:could not resolve the connect identifier specified ,即无法解析指定的连接标识符。这说明缺少了一个环境变量,TNS_ADMIN 。 解决方法:右击 我的电脑 -> 属性 -> 高级 -> 环境变量 -> Administrator 的用户变量 -> 新建变量名为:TNS_ADMIN 变量值为:%ORACLE_HOME%/NETWORK/ADMIN/ 其中 %ORACLE_HOME% 即 Orcale 的安装路径, 其实,设置的该环境变量的值为 tnsnames.ora 文件所在路径,特别是重装后或其它操作,忘了设置TNS_ADMIN 变量,PL/SQL 登陆就会报“无法解析指定的连接标识符”的错误 ,而设置TNS_ADMIN 变量是为了能够找到 tnsnames.ora 。如果本机上安装了ORACLE,并且设置了 ORACLE_HOME 环境变量,那么会自动在 %ORACLE_HOME%/NETWORK/ADMIN/ 位置查找 tnsnames.ora 文件。我是直接在电脑上安装了Instant Client,然后在oracle目录下建立了network/admin/tnsnames.ora文件
详细解决方案
PL/SQL Developer 中的另一个有关问题:ORA-12154: TNS:could not resolve the connect identifier
热度:109 发布时间:2016-05-05 14:34:35.0
问题 ORA-12154: TNS:could not resolve the connect identifier specified ,即无法解析指定的连接标识符。这说明缺少了一个环境变量,TNS_ADMIN 。 解决方法:右击 我的电脑 -> 属性 -> 高级 -> 环境变量 -> Administrator 的用户变量 -> 新建变量名为:TNS_ADMIN 变量值为:%ORACLE_HOME%/NETWORK/ADMIN/ 其中 %ORACLE_HOME% 即 Orcale 的安装路径, 其实,设置的该环境变量的值为 tnsnames.ora 文件所在路径,特别是重装后或其它操作,忘了设置TNS_ADMIN 变量,PL/SQL 登陆就会报“无法解析指定的连接标识符”的错误 ,而设置TNS_ADMIN 变量是为了能够找到 tnsnames.ora 。如果本机上安装了ORACLE,并且设置了 ORACLE_HOME 环境变量,那么会自动在 %ORACLE_HOME%/NETWORK/ADMIN/ 位置查找 tnsnames.ora 文件。我是直接在电脑上安装了Instant Client,然后在oracle目录下建立了network/admin/tnsnames.ora文件
相关解决方案
- !使用JDNI时,报 Cannot create JDBC driver of class '' for connect URL 'null'
- 数据库 connect time out解决方案
- myeclipse调用junit时 cannot connect to vm,该如何处理
- Developer Express .NET的破解解决办法
- delphi2007 Cannot resolve unit name 'IdHTTP'该怎么处理
- delphi2007 Cannot resolve unit name 'IdHTTP'该如何解决
- delphi2007 Cannot resolve unit name 'IdHTTP',该如何解决
- No row with the given identifier exists解决方案
- Unable to connect to any of the specified MySQL hosts为什么连不上mysql?该如何解决
- asp连数据库,Microsoft OLE DB Provider for SQL Server 异常 '80004005',[DBNETLIB][ConnectionOpen (Connect()).]SQL Server 不存在或拒绝访问
- Developer 2008 链接SQL2005数据库不报错,但是显示不出来数据内容,该怎么解决
- 运行程序时出现了 ORA-12154: TNS: 无法解析指定的连接标识符解决方法
- MS vs 2005 的 web developer 在哪里?该怎么处理
- 系统运行一段时间后,出现ora-12154:无法处理服务名异常
- 遇到的最为奇怪的有关问题:“type”并不包含“identifier”的定义
- 新手提问:VS.NET 2005 和 Visual Web Developer 2005 是什么关系啊解决思路
- ora-12154:TNS无法处理服务名(和以往不同),该如何解决
- 安装了Internet Explorer Developer Toolbar之后,iexplore.exe进程无法自动结束解决思路
- visual web developer 怎么调用自定义的控件 (.dll文件)
- PL/SQL Developer 中做的设置怎么保存
- Oracle 11g中的SQL developer 连接中的connection name 填什么?该如何处理
- 高薪招聘Oracle Developer,5天结贴,顶就送,该如何处理
- [DBETLB][ConnectionOpen(Connect)).]SQL.Server不存在或回绝访问
- OpenFileMapping提醒error C3861: 'OpenFileMapping' identifier not found
- CCS编译X264 ERROR string.h error:identifier "using" is undefined,该如何处理
- 在vxWorks上网络编程的有关问题,connect()总是报错,会进入EHOSTUNREACH分支,请!感激不尽
- 在vxWorks下网络编程的有关问题,connect()总是报错,会进入EHOSTUNREACH分支,请!感激不尽
- WebSphere Integration Developer V6.0.2 能在win2003下运行么?解决方案
- 请问!怎么把Websphere Integration Developer 卸载干净
- informix connect by 语法报错求解,该怎么解决